SEO Mistakes to Look Out For

Strong Search Engine Optimization helps small businesses increase their revenue by ranking higher on searches and being more visible to possible customers. However, the world of SEO isn’t straightforward.

With thousands of businesses sharing the market, standing out is challenging. Any business’s goal should be to stay ahead or rank higher than its competitors. But what comes with the possibility of success is an enduring process of trial and error to arrive at the best possible strategy. For starters, here are common SEO mistakes businesses must avoid and how to solve them.

Not Prioritizing Keyword Research

Not taking the time to research keywords may seem like a subtle mistake, but it’s one thing that can cost small businesses possible revenue. Instead of utilizing keywords, they forego this process in hopes of making things easier without realizing it’s only harming their chances at success.

While creating a website and publishing content under it may be more straightforward without keyword research, their existence won’t amount to anything without it. Keywords help customers search and find businesses or products. Hence, they must be found throughout the content and website companies use to reach more audiences. The more searchable these keywords are, the more likely there will be an increase in visitors and possible revenue.

The Solution

A primary reason keyword research has become one of the common SEO mistakes is its complexity. Sure, various factors should be considered regarding the keywords’ effectiveness, but businesses don’t have to do everything manually. There are research tools available online to assist them throughout this endeavor. They’re designed to help small companies arrive at the best possible keyword suggestions: low-competition and high-volume.

Using these tools not only provides reassurance that the keywords are strong but also guarantees that they’re some of the most frequently searched words online.

Not Prioritizing Keyword Stuffing

On the opposite spectrum as the above, businesses can also go overboard with their keywords. Contrary to the absence or lack thereof, this situation falls on the extreme end where there’s unnecessarily too much on the content. Once they’re researched for keywords, they use multiple words on the list throughout less content, believing they can rank quicker with such a strategy. From the wrong perspective, it seems logical and energy-saving. After all, businesses will only create less content and focus on stuffing the keywords in them.

However, this will only bring disaster.

Keyword stuffing won’t only make the content useless, but it may penalize the website. If the search engine notices the business overusing its keywords, it will recognize it as a spam account and block it from the audience’s view. It doesn’t only bring down the content but also the company’s reputation.

The Solution

Businesses can avoid this mistake by ensuring their keywords are unique and varied throughout every content. This not only boosts the rankings but also makes them appear credible with high-quality content. Keywords shouldn’t only be diverse in every research, but they must also be user-centric to remain relevant and valuable. While SEO centers on business visibility, it must also cater to the audience’s need for quality content.

Not Working On Local SEO       

Ignoring the Google My Business listing is one of the common SEO mistakes most businesses make. However, this process has been recognized as crucial in establishing a reputation within one’s area. Local SEO allows businesses to record the following information: their phone number, address, hours of operation, and reviews. These can account for the company’s credibility, reassuring possible customers of their reliability. By optimizing this listing, businesses can improve their visibility within their local searches. This significantly increases the chances of customers and revenue.

The Solution

The solution to this SEO mistake is simple: businesses must only incorporate location-specific keywords or terms throughout their content and website. They can also create blogs that contain locally relevant information by mentioning the cities or places associated with the locality. This increases their visibility from their target audience searching for local or nearby services and products.
